Iran set to begin smart-bomb production

TEHRAN, Aug. 25 (UPI) -- Iran said it would begin production of a new precision “smart” bomb for its air force this weekend.

The Fars News Agency said the Qased bomb can be deployed aboard its F-5 and F-4 fighters and presumably the upcoming second-generation Saeqeh fighter.

Western military experts say it remains unclear if the bomb’s precision capability is based on a laser or television guidance system.
